๐Ÿ“Œ Quick Facts

๐Ÿ™ Capital Jakarta
๐ŸŒ† Popular Region Bali
๐Ÿ’ฑ Currency Indonesian Rupiah (IDR)
๐Ÿ—ฃ Language Bahasa Indonesia
โฑ Time Zones GMT+7 to GMT+9
๐Ÿ”Œ Plug Type Type C & F โ€” 230V
Famous for: Bali beaches ยท Rice terraces ยท Volcano hikes ยท Temples ยท Island hopping ยท Diving

๐Ÿ›‚ Visa & Entry Rules

Visa on Arrival (many nationalities) E-Visa available Passport valid 6+ months Return ticket may be required
  • Visa duration depends on entry type
  • Extension is possible at immigration offices
  • Carry hotel booking & funds proof
Overstaying visas may incur heavy fines.

๐Ÿ—“ Best Time to Visit

๐ŸŒธ Aprโ€“Jun Best sightseeing weather
โ˜€๏ธ Julโ€“Sep Peak travel ยท beach season
๐Ÿ‚ Octโ€“Nov Fewer crowds
๐ŸŒง Decโ€“Mar Rainy season
Bali is tropical โ€” sudden rain showers are common.

๐Ÿ’ฐ Average Trip Budget

  • ๐ŸŽ’ Budget โ€” IDR 450kโ€“700k / โ‚น2,400โ€“โ‚น3,700 / $30โ€“45 per day
  • ๐Ÿจ Mid-Range โ€” IDR 1Mโ€“1.8M / โ‚น5,300โ€“โ‚น9,600 / $70โ€“120 per day
  • ๐Ÿ‘‘ Luxury โ€” IDR 3.5M+ / โ‚น18,500+ / $230+ per day
Bali & Labuan Bajo are pricier than Java & Yogyakarta.

๐Ÿš‡ Transport & Getting Around

  • Grab & Gojek widely used
  • Bike rentals common in Bali
  • Ferries connect nearby islands
  • Domestic flights for long routes
Avoid unlicensed taxis at airports โ€” use official counters or apps.

๐Ÿ“ถ Mobile SIM & Internet

  • Main providers โ€” Telkomsel ยท XL ยท Indosat
  • Tourist SIM available at airports
  • Good 4G in cities & Bali
  • Remote islands have weaker signal
Passport may be required for SIM registration.

๐Ÿ’ต Money & Payments

  • Cash widely used
  • Cards accepted in hotels & restaurants
  • ATMs widely available
  • Tipping is optional but appreciated
Carry small notes for taxis, street food & markets.

๐Ÿ›ก Safety & Common Scams

  • Avoid renting bikes without insurance
  • Beware currency exchange scams
  • Respect temple entry rules
Bali is tourist-friendly with normal safety precautions.

๐Ÿ™ Local Etiquette

  • Dress modestly in temples
  • Do not step on offerings
  • Remove shoes in worship areas
  • Respect local customs

๐Ÿšจ Emergency Numbers

๐Ÿš‘ Ambulance 118 / 119
๐Ÿ‘ฎ Police 110
๐Ÿ”ฅ Fire 113

โ“ FAQs

Is Indonesia expensive?
Very affordable โ€” luxury resorts cost more.

Can I drink tap water?
No โ€” always drink bottled / filtered water.

Is English widely spoken?
Yes in Bali & tourist areas.

Is Indonesia safe for tourists?
Yes โ€” use normal travel precautions.
